Block 639,515
Block Hash
7f1a72bc57f9385290cf23ad86f126fbcfe3357307f05e6c20a5f78752d157aa
Previous Block Hash
e0c57faaea1d9e8c9143f6be039ec0983068bf47fae33840f0b94a6b069ff3f7
Mined
Transactions
4
Difficulty
24.12 M
Size
850 bytes
Transactions (4)
1 input, 1 output
10,000.01892
PEPE
1 input, 2 outputs
499,961.62370482
PEPE
1 input, 2 outputs
86,705.01884
PEPE
1 input, 2 outputs
34.33619518
PEPE